高等学校教材管理系统的设计与实现-毕业论文.doc

上传人:滴答 文档编号:1270795 上传时间:2019-01-25 格式:DOC 页数:36 大小:522KB
下载 相关 举报
高等学校教材管理系统的设计与实现-毕业论文.doc_第1页
第1页 / 共36页
高等学校教材管理系统的设计与实现-毕业论文.doc_第2页
第2页 / 共36页
高等学校教材管理系统的设计与实现-毕业论文.doc_第3页
第3页 / 共36页
高等学校教材管理系统的设计与实现-毕业论文.doc_第4页
第4页 / 共36页
高等学校教材管理系统的设计与实现-毕业论文.doc_第5页
第5页 / 共36页
点击查看更多>>
资源描述

1、湖北大学本科毕业论文(设计) - 0 - 湖北大学毕业论文 高等学校教材管理系统的设计与实现 姓名 方略 专业 计算机科学与技术 学制 四(年) 级别 2007 级 学号 014607201793 类别 高等学校教材管理系统的设计与实现 2010 年 12 月 12 日 湖北大学本科毕业论文(设计) - 1 - 目 录 摘 要 .- 0 - ABSTRACT .- 3 - 第 1 章 绪 论 .- 4 - 第 1 节 系统开发的意义 . - 4 - 第 2 节 系统现状的分析 . - 4 - 第 3 节 目标分析 . - 4 - 第 4 节 可行性分析 . - 5 - 第 2 章 系统设计 .

2、- 6 - 第 1 节 组织结构调查 . - 6 - 第 2 节 业务流程分析 . - 6 - 第 3 节 数据流程调查 . - 7 - 第 4 节 数据字典 . - 9 - 第 3 章 系统设计与实施 . - 12 - 第 1 节 总体结构设计 . - 12 - 第 2 节 代码设计 . - 13 - 第 3 节 数据库设计 . - 14 - 第 4 节 输入输出设计 . - 16 - 第 5 节 界面设计 . - 18 - 第 6 节 处理模块设计 . - 23 - 第 4 章 系统测试与运行 . - 26 - 第 1 节 登录界面的测试 . - 26 - 第 2 节 教材入库界面测试 .

3、 - 26 - 第 3 节 教材出库界面测试 . - 27 - 第 4 节 学生基本情况录入界面的测试 . - 27 - 第 5 节 订购教材界面的测试 . - 27 - 第 6 节 查询界面的测试 . - 28 - 总 结 . - 30 - 致 谢 . - 31 - 参考文献 . - 32 - 附 录 . - 33 - 高等学校教材管理系统的设计与实现 湖北大学本科毕业论文(设计) - 2 - 摘 要 教材管理是教学管理中的组成部分, 湖北大学 的 教材管理模式是在学年制基础上以班级为单位进行处理的。院校的教材管理在学生规模 日益增大、教材日益多样化、学生个人之间教材差异越来越大的现实面前已

4、呈现出无法应对的局面。因此,建立一套与选课相配套的教材管理模式和管理系统具有十分重要的意义和实际应用的迫切性,而且现有的条件、管理理念和技术水平已使之成为可能。 开发 该教材管理系统是为了更好地管理学校的各类教材,便于教材管理人员订书、领书、查询教材资料及其库存情况。使教材信息管理工作系统化、规范化、自动化,从而达到提高教材管理效率的目的。 关键词 :教材管理 ;信息系统; 数据库 ; C# 湖北大学本科毕业论文(设计) - 3 - Abstract It is all kinds of teaching materials for managing the school better to

5、write this teaching material administrative system, it is convenient for teaching material administrative staff to staple together, get the book, inquire about the teaching material materials and stock situation. Systematize information management of the teaching material, standardizing, automation,

6、 thus achieve the goal of improving efficiency of management of the teaching material. The developing instrument that this system adopts is C#.The administrative staff must log in the capacity of administrator, the security of the security system. Overall task of system to make teaching material adm

7、inistrative staff can light to finish to teaching material task of management swift. Help to improve the efficiency of management. Support the environment operated: Microsoft Window98/2000/XP. Keyword: Management of the teaching material ; Inquiry management ; Database; C# 湖北大学本科毕业论文(设计) - 4 - 第 1 章

8、 绪 论 第 1 节 系统开发的意义 教材管理对各个学校而言 ,都是一项复杂、烦琐的工作 , 是高校教务管理中的一个重要环节 , 由于 湖北大学 专业设置门类多,各专业每期开设课程种类多 , 其业务不仅涉及出版部门,而且要面对全校各系 的授课教师,各班级的学生,教材科涉及管理的入出库教材种类 非常多 ,涉及人员广,工作量大 ,再者 是近年来,我国高等教育规模的不断扩大,学校学生人数迅 速增加,使教材管理工作更加繁重不堪。 因此 ,一套好的教材管理软件 ,不但能大大降低工作人员的劳动强度 ,还能提高学校的管理效率和教学水平。 第 2 节 系统现状的分析 由于 湖北大学 的学科种类和数量不断增加

9、, 学院的规格不断扩大 , 学生的数量大幅上升 , 加上选修,限选科目的开展使得每一位学生的课表都可能不同。这些变化已经突现出个性化的特点,在需教材尽管一些主干课程相同,但已有相当一部分管理上实现了针对学生个人的管理。 在这种形势下,每位学生每学期出现了差异。一 个班的学生在购买教材时首先以班级为单位到教材管理部门将绝大部分学生都要使用的教材先买回来,再由每个学生分别到教材管理部门购买其它教材 ;或者是一个班首先统计所需的每一种教材的名称和数量以及订购的同学姓名,然后统一到教材管理部门购买回来再分别发放。在这种范围加大的学年学分管理模式下,原有的教材管理系统,尽管在一定程度上可适应这些变化,但

10、问题也越来越突出。 第 3 节 目标 分析 开 发教材管理系统的目的就是充分利用计算机和现代办公软件,摆脱传统办公工具,用计算机实现集 中方便的管理工作,把学校教材科的工作人员从繁重的体力劳动中解脱出来以达到提高工作效率和质量, 最终实现教材管理的全面自动化 为和现代化。因此系统主要是实现教材管理信息的输入包括入库、出库、需求信息的输入等。教材管理各种信息的查询、修改等。教材采购报表的生成以及各系各部门的教材需求管理等。 湖北大学本科毕业论文(设计) - 5 - 第 4 节 可行性分析 4.1 技术上可行性分析 C#是微软公司发布的一种面向对象的、运行于 .NET Framework 之上的高

11、级程序设计语言。并定于在微软职业开发者论坛 (PDC)上登台亮相。 C#是微软公司研究员 Anders Hejlsberg 的最新成果。C#看起来与 Java 有着惊人的相似;它包括了诸如单一继承、接口、与 Java 几乎同样的语法和编译成中间代码再运行的过程。但是 C#与 Java 有着明显的不同,它借鉴了 Delphi 的一个特点 , 与 COM(组件对象模型 )是直接集成的,而且它是微软公司 .NET windows 网络框架的主角。 C#是一 种可视化的、面对对象和事件驱动方式的结构化高级程序设计,可用于开发 Windows 环境下的应用程序。它简单易学、效率高,且功能强大,可以与 W

12、indows 的专业开发工具 SDK 相媲美 。在 C#环境下,利用事件驱动的编程机制、新颖易用的可视化设计工具,使用 Windows 内部的应用程序接口 (API)函数,以及动态链接库 (DLL)、动态数据交换 (DDE)、对象的链 接与嵌入 (OLE)、开放式数据访问 (ODBC)等技术,可以高效、快速地开发出 Windows 环境下功能强大、图形界面丰富的应用软件系统。 SQL 是高级的非过程化编程语言,允许用户在高层数据结构上工作。它不要求用户指定对数据的存放方法,也不需要用户了解具体的数据存放方式,所以具有完全不同底层结构的不同数据 库系统可以使用相同的 SQL 语言作为数据输入与管

13、理的 接口。它以记录集合作为操作对象,所有 SQL语句接受集合作为输入,返回集合作为输出,这种集合特性允许一条 SQL 语句的输出作为另一条 SQL 语句的输入,所以 SQL 语句可以嵌套,这使他具有极大的灵活性和强大的功能,在多数情况下,在其他语言中需要一大段程序实现的功能只需要一个 SQL 语句就可以达到目的,这也意味着用 SQL语言可以写出非常复杂的语句。 4.2 经济上的可行性 在教材管理系统中,实现对教材的物流、资金流和信息流的管理,即针对教材出入库管理、教材库存管理、教 材费的收取和使用、教材需求信息、学生个人需用教材信息等进行管理。这些措施将为提高高等院校教材管理水平、提高工作效

14、率、减少人为差错提供良好的管理平台。 极低成本的数据处理、信息查询、信息录入等,可实现教材需求信息、订单管理、教材费用处理、教材费查询、教材出入库管理、库存管理、教材发放等功能。从目前校园网和教材管理系统的推广和运行情况来看,本系统不需增加过多的硬件投入和应用方面的培训,因此,其经济成本是很低的。 湖北大学本科毕业论文(设计) - 6 - 第 2 章 系统设计 第 1 节 组织结构调查 湖北大学 共设校长办公室,教务科,学生处,财务处,人事处,后勤等部门。各科室科长、主任分别对所属部门进行管理。学校组织结构图如图 2-1 所示 : 图 2-1 滨州 学院 组织结构图 校长办公室是处理文件档案,

15、对行政进行管理,人事是处理人事劳资和职工的培训。 财务处是负责查询学生是否交付学费,住宿费等费用等一系列的财务管理。教务处是负责安排对学生的教学计划,课程分配,师资力量,教材采购等方面。学生处则是对学生的信息进行管理。后勤部则是辅助学校进行日常管理。 第 2 节 业务流程分析 通过业务流程 分析对对教材管理系统作进一步的分析,根据教研室提供的学期课程使用教材对应数据,教材库存和学期课程提出学期教材需求,教材管理部门将教材订单进行处理,以确定本学期的教材数量(除库存外的订单),同时对教材的基本信息进行完善处理,以保证教研室提出新的教材需求在教材基本信息中存在。根据各系提供清单,教材管理员根据库存

16、的情况发放教材,若库存有货,教材管理员打印领取教材通知单给各系,通知各系领取教材。若库存无货,打印订货单交学 校 校长办公室 人 事 处 财 务 处 教 务 处 学 生 处 计 算 机 系 数 学 系 中 文 系 外 语 系 后 勤 教材科 湖北大学本科毕业论文(设计) - 7 - 给采购员,采购员根据订货单制定补货单并将其交给相应的供应商。供应商将提货通知单发给采购员。采购员进 行采购并将教材入库并打印入库单,交给教材管理员。教材管理员把库存报表交给学校,其业务流程图如图 2-2 所示。 图 2-2 业务流程图 第 3 节 数据流程调查 数据流程分析是把数据在组织内部的流动情况抽象地独立出来

17、 , 舍去了具体的组织机构等,以发现和解决数据流中的问题。 各系经过统计教材需求量,将教材征定单交给教材管理部门,教材管各系 领取教材单 教材 管理员 学校 领教材 通知单 库存报表 订货单 采购员 补货单 供应商 提货通知单 入库单 湖北大学本科毕业论文(设计) - 8 - 理部门拟订计划生成教材计划表,并将定书单提交给供货单位以求供货单位供应教材 ,完成教材的采购工作后进行入库登记,生成入库单交于财务处进行结算。各班将领书单交于教材科,教材科将教材分发给各班级并进行出库登记,生成出库单交于财务处进行费用结算,并生成教材费用单。 其数据流程图如图 2-3所示 图 2-3 教材管理系统顶层 D

18、FD 图 2-3 教材管理系统一层 DFD 各系 P1 制定计划 教务处 P2 入库登记 财务 P3 出库登记 P4 教材费用打印 财务 教材计划表 F2 出库单 F3 教材费用单 教务处 教材管理 库存报表 F1 教材征定单 入库单 湖北大学本科毕业论文(设计) - 9 - 第 4 节 数据字典 表 2-1 数据项描述 表 2-2 数据结构描述 表 2-3 数据处理描述 数据项名:教材编号 别名 : Bid 简述:存储每本教材的信息 简要说明:学校教材编码 类型及长度:数字型, 7 位 数据值类型:(连续 /离散)离散 数据结构名:教材管理表单 简述: 存储教材入出库等的表单 数据结构组成:编号 +教材名 +入出库时间 +入出库来源 +操作员 +备注 处理逻辑名:制定计划 加工编号: P1 简要描述:根据各系所需教材以及所缺教材进行发书,定购计划。 输入数据流 : 教材订单。 输出数据流 : 教材计划表 处理逻辑名:入库管理 加工编号: P2 简要描述:将新进的教材进行入库管理 输入数据流 : 教材的信息 输出数据流 : 入库教材

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 学术论文资料库 > 毕业论文

Copyright © 2018-2021 Wenke99.com All rights reserved

工信部备案号浙ICP备20026746号-2  

公安局备案号:浙公网安备33038302330469号

本站为C2C交文档易平台,即用户上传的文档直接卖给下载用户,本站只是网络服务中间平台,所有原创文档下载所得归上传人所有,若您发现上传作品侵犯了您的权利,请立刻联系网站客服并提供证据,平台将在3个工作日内予以改正。